Window goes down/not up
 
My passenger window started acting funny a few weeks ago. It would go
down just fine but then I started having a problem going back up. I
took the door apart and took the motor out and it does nothing now. So
I replaced it with a junkyard motor and now the motor works fine going
down, but once again no up. Could it be a wiring short somewhere or
could it just be the motors? Thanks.


hyundaitech 07-16-2005 03:07 PM

Re: Window goes down/not up
 
It's probably the switch. If it's a four door and not an XG, try using one
of the switches from another door.
